Francesco Lorusso (Italy, 1993) was born in Gagliano del Capo, in the province of Lecce. He first approached the audio-visual field at a young age. He moved to Turin to attend university and complete his studies in philosophy and semiotics of cinema and new media. In 2018, together with Gabriele Licchelli and Andrea Settembrini, he founded Broga Doite Film, for which he has been directing and post-producing documentaries and short films. “Men are hungry too” (2019), produced by the AAMOD Foundation (in collaboration with Istituto Luce-Cinecittà and Scuola Holden) won the Zavattini award and was selected at IDFA 2019 and in numerous national and international festivals (MakeDox, Minsk International Film Listapad Festival, European Film Festival, Lucca Film Festival & Cinema Europa, Montecatini International Short Film Festival, Ischia Film Festival). He also directed and edited “Wavesland” (2020) produced by Apulia Film Commission, with the executive production of Fluid Produzioni and selected at numerous international festivals (ShorTS International Film Festival, Giffoni Macedonia Youth Film Festival, Festival del Cinema Europeo Lecce, Visioni Corte International Film Festival).
